In this episode, we ask Kate Appleman very poignant and common questions about Marijuana/Cannabis use in teenagers and young adults. Kate provides research on cannabis use disorder; answers our questions on mental health issues and marijuana usage; helps us understand why marijuana may not be a useful tool for anxiety disorders; and provides resources for parents. Kate Appleman
Senior Director of Clinical Practice and Professional Development at Caron Treatment Centers

www.caron.org

Areas of Expertise:
Program Design and Development, Professionals, Health Care Professionals, Opioid Treatment Programs, Clinical Supervision and Professional Development

Since 2013, Kate has been active in program development, supporting the development of evidence-based clinical programming for executives, healthcare professionals, attorneys, and those with an opioid addiction. Her areas of expertise include motivational interviewing, working with family systems impacted by addiction, relapse treatment and prevention, and men's addiction treatment and recovery.

Prior to taking on this role in 2022, she was senior clinical director of men's services, overseeing treatment programs and services and building a strong foundation for staff growth and professional development.

Kate’s tenure at Caron has allowed her to receive training in addiction interaction disorder (AID) and professional development. She is a certified clinical supervisor and a certified advanced alcohol and drug counselor and holds CSAT and CMAT certifications. She received a Bachelor of Social Work degree from Alvernia University, Reading, Pennsylvania, in 2006 and a Master of Arts in Counseling Psychology degree from Rosemont College, Rosemont, Pennsylvania, in 2010.
